Abstract
The expansion of the use of digital technologies in the industrial sector is forming a new paradigm of strategic management, in which the use of data as a resource, the integration of end-to-end technologies and the transition to platform models of business organization become priorities. Digitalization of production processes, automation of decision-making and the development of distributed interaction networks significantly change the logic of the formation of strategic goals and mechanisms for their implementation. The article analyzes the key areas of strategic management transformation, the challenges and risks of the digital environment, as well as the prospects for the formation of adaptive management models in the context of Industry 4.0 and Industry 5.0.
